Guardian Glass has an immediate need for a Raw Material Glass Technologist to join our Glass Technology and Development team. This position is based out of Guardian's Glass Technology and Development Center in Carleton, MI.

Glass is made by fusing silica sand, soda ash, dolomite, limestone, and other minor additives at high temperatures. These raw materials define the final glass properties, cost, quality, and are fundamental in advancing glass technology. What You Will Do

  • Collaborate with Global Cross Functional Teams to optimize raw material utilization and support in understanding the economic impact through effective resource use.
  • Exercise technical leadership in transforming Guardian's raw materials and glass compositions, implementing principled entrepreneurship to support innovation in these areas.
  • Be part of the Global Subject Mater Expert team to develop and provide specialized knowledge to support Guardian's float plants, particularly in areas of geology or mineralogy of glass making raw materials.
  • Implement new materials, glass compositions, and types of cullet, from innovation and planning to risk assessment and trial execution.
  • Collaborate and work on a team that conducts on-site audits of raw material suppliers and work with our partners to deliver the desired raw material quality and consistency.
  • Develop and share comprehensive knowledge on the geological requirements for glass making materials.
  • Work with the analytical team to analyze and evaluate raw materials and glass compositions and provide data driven information to gain knowledge, solve problems and provide value to Global operational sites.
  • Provide specialist knowledge in the analysis of raw materials and glass composition, including techniques such as particle size analysis, refractory heavy mineral analysis, X-Ray Fluorescence (XRF) and spectrophotometry.

As a Koch company, Guardian Glass is one of the world's largest manufacturers of float, value-added and fabricated glass products and solutions. We produce high-performance glass for architectural, residential, interior, transportation and technical glass applications. You'll find our glass in homes, offices and cars and in some of the world's most iconic projects.
